GERMAN REPORT.

LONDON, Aug. 30. Wireless German official.—An English attack north-east of Wieltje, collapsed. We repulsed Roumanians southward of Tirgul and Ocna. Wo captured Iresei and prossed the enemy northwards, towards Susita Valiev. 1
Enemy relief attacks northeastward of Munoelul failed.
